台州阿里云代理商:android通过服务器连接mysql

在android中,可以通过服务器连接MySQL数据库的方式有多种。其中一种常见且简单的方式是使用PHP作为服务器端脚本语言,通过编写PHP接口来连接MySQL数据库。

下面是一个简单的步骤示例:

  1. 在服务器上安装MySQL数据库,并创建相应的数据库和表。
  2. 编写一个PHP文件(比如:connect_mysql.php),在该文件中使用PHP连接MySQL数据库。
<?php
$servername = "localhost"; // MySQL服务器地址
$username = "your_username"; // MySQL用户名
$password = "your_password"; // MySQL密码
$dbname = "your_database"; // 数据库名称

// 创建连接
$conn = new mysqli($servername, $username, $password, $dbname);

// 检测连接是否成功
if ($conn->connect_error) {
    die("连接失败: " . $conn->connect_error);
}
echo "连接成功";

// 执行SQL查询等操作...

// 关闭连接
$conn->close();
?>
  1. 在Android应用中,通过网络请求来调用该PHP接口,从而实现与MySQL数据库的连接。
// 在Android中通过网络请求调用PHP接口
String url = "http://your_server_ip/connect_mysql.php"; // 替换为你的服务器IP和PHP文件路径
HttpClient httpClient = new DefaultHttpClient();
HttpGet httpGet = new HttpGet(url);
HttpResponse response = httpClient.execute(httpGet);
HttpEntity entity = response.getEntity();
String result = EntityUtils.toString(entity, "UTF-8");

// 解析响应结果
if (response.getStatusLine().getStatusCode() == 200) {
    // 连接成功,解析result进行后续操作...
} else {
    // 连接失败,处理错误情况...
}

通过上述步骤,就可以在Android应用中通过服务器连接MySQL数据库了。注意,为了确保连接安全,建议对服务器端的PHP文件进行合适的安全控制和参数验证。

要在Android应用程序中通过服务器连接MySQL数据库,你可以按照以下步骤进行操作:

  1. 在阿里云上创建一个服务器,确保你已经安装了MySQL数据库。
  2. 在服务器上配置正确的MySQL数据库连接信息,包括主机名、端口号、用户名和密码。
  3. 在Android应用程序中添加网络访问权限。

    台州阿里云代理商:android通过服务器连接mysql
    <uses-permission android:name="android.permission.INTERNET" />
  4. 在Android应用程序中使用HttpURLConnection或OkHttp这样的网络库发送HTTP请求到服务器,并通过POST或GET方法传递查询请求。
  5. 在服务器端,接收到Android应用程序发来的请求后,连接到MySQL数据库,并执行查询操作。
  6. 将查询结果以JSON格式返回给Android应用程序。
  7. 在Android应用程序中解析服务器返回的JSON数据,并进行相应的数据处理和展示。

需要注意的是,由于直接在Android应用程序中连接MySQL数据库存在安全风险,建议将数据库操作放在服务器端实现,通过服务器提供的API进行数据交互。

如果你是阿里云的代理商,可以向阿里云平台提供的技术支持寻求更详细的指导和帮助。

发布者:luotuoemo,转转请注明出处:https://www.jintuiyun.com/145672.html

(0)
luotuoemo的头像luotuoemo
上一篇 2024年2月13日 21:47
下一篇 2024年2月13日 22:00

相关推荐

  • 招远阿里云企业邮箱代理商:阿里邮箱个人版服务器设置

    招远阿里云企业邮箱代理商:阿里邮箱个人版服务器设置 阿里云企业邮箱优势 阿里云企业邮箱是基于云计算技术的高效、稳定的企业级邮件服务,具有以下优势: 安全可靠:采用SSL加密传输技术和多重安全机制,确保邮件的安全性和私密性。 高效稳定:强大的服务器架构和负载均衡技术,保证邮件的及时收发和稳定运行。 大容量存储:每个账号可享受10GB的存储空间,满足企业对大量邮…

    2024年1月23日
    67300
  • 阿里云互联网服务平台

    阿里云是干什么的?? 2009年9月,阿里巴巴集团在十周年庆典上宣布成立子公司“阿里云”,该公司将专注于云计算领域的研究和研发。“阿里云”也成为继阿里巴巴、淘宝、支付宝、阿里软件、中国雅虎之后的阿里巴巴集团第八家子公司。阿里云的目标是要打造互联网数据分享的第一平台,成为以数据为中心的先进的云计算服务公司。 什么是阿里云计算,阿里云计算怎么样 阿里云计算有限公…

    2023年8月28日
    67100
  • 网易企业邮箱和阿里云

    网易企业邮箱和阿里云是两个不同的产品/服务。 网易企业邮箱是网易公司提供的针对企业用户的邮箱服务。它提供了企业域名邮箱、企业通讯录、企业日程等功能,适用于企业组织内部沟通和协作。网易企业邮箱提供了稳定可靠的邮箱服务和强大的管理工具,广泛应用于企业办公和团队协作中。 阿里云是阿里巴巴集团旗下的云计算品牌,提供了丰富的云计算产品和服务。其包括弹性计算、存储与CD…

    2023年9月27日
    78800
  • 长春阿里云代理商:android上传图片到ftp服务器

    如果你想在 Android 应用中上传图片到 FTP 服务器,可以使用 Apache 的 Commons Net 库来实现。以下是一个示例代码,演示如何在 Android 应用中上传图片到 FTP 服务器: import org.apache.commons.net.ftp.FTP; import org.apache.commons.net.ftp.FTP…

    2024年3月3日
    67300
  • 德州阿里云代理商:阿里云数据库集群

    阿里云数据库集群是阿里云提供的一种高可用、高性能、可扩展的数据库解决方案。德州阿里云代理商可以帮助用户在德州地区搭建和管理阿里云数据库集群。 阿里云数据库集群采用了分布式架构,可以将数据分片存储在多个物理服务器上,提高数据库的并发处理能力和扩展性。数据库集群提供了自动备份、数据冗余和自动故障切换功能,能够在服务器出现故障时保证数据库的可用性。 德州阿里云代理…

    2024年1月7日
    80700

发表回复

登录后才能评论

联系我们

4000-747-360

在线咨询: QQ交谈

邮件:ixuntao@qq.com

工作时间:周一至周五,9:30-18:30,节假日休息

关注微信
购买阿里云服务器请访问:https://www.4526.cn/